What are the Traditional Handicrafts of Andaman and Nicobar Islands?

The Andaman and Nicobar Islands, located in the southeast bay of Bengal, are endowed with natural resources such as precious woods (Paduk, almond, and Gurjan), cane, bamboo, and coconut palms. Corals, shells, driftwood, and seaweed are abundant marine resources.
